what is “Acct-Input-Octets”? Manual says “Acct-Input-Octets - bytes received from the client”

So if the client is behind the hotspot and Mikrotik send Acct-Input-Octets is that the bytes the client “sent”, as in uploaded through the hotspot or is it the “download”?

I can’t personally remember which - lots of displays like this one in Mikrotik are set to give you from that device’s perspective (so RX is the device’s download).

This tends to confuse me sometimes because I’m so used to thinking from the router’s perspective - my TX is the user’s RX - so the customer download would be TX in my thinking.

Any time I doubt which is which, I just start a download on a computer and watch its entry in the display - whichever one shows the large data is “download.”
